  • One thing to be careful of: The CRV has been known to CATCH FIRE when the oil filter is not properly fitted back and oil leaks onto the exhaust or other hot system. So make sure there are no Leaks.

  • @rumeyj Specifically, the issue was that the filter installer from the factory had a gasket that frequently stuck to the engine block. Thus when the new filter was placed, the filter was double gasketed. Thus causing leaks. Yeah, you should always make sure your old gasket come off with the old filter.
